Clients' 2021 federal return is being rejected for lacking the Form 8962 (Premium Tax Credit) and the corresponding information from the Form 1095-A. But client did NOT purchase insurance through the marketplace, and only has Forms 1095-B. How do I resolve this?

In my experience, the return will e-file without that info and the IRS holds the return and sends a notice asking for the information that was missing.
If the return is rejecting, look for something in the worksheets that indicates the taxpayer has a 1095-A. There's a box somewhere that needs checked or unchecked.

It seems like many people signed up for marketplace insurance without realizing it (most thought they were just getting a quote).
Have you client call healthcare.gov and see what they have on file for their SSN (or any SSN on the return).
